Welcome. In this particular unit, we’re going to learn how to study sentences and paragraphs, essentially the building blocks for interpreting Scripture. Some of the points we’re going to take a look at are words, nouns, verbs, the dreaded grammatical points that some of us have not missed since our high school days. But unfortunately, if you’re going to be a good student of God’s word, you’re going to have to be proficient with grammar. And so, some other points we’re going to look at. Dialogue. Question and answer. What tools did Jesus use when he was trying to teach a lesson, particularly in the gospels? All these things come together and help us with interpreting Scripture properly.
